Introduction

The route between First (pronounce as ‘Fierst’) and the Grosse Scheidegg is a bit similar to the hike Kleine Scheidegg – Männlichen. Since this hike is less popular, the trail is usually not that crowded. The route leads through gently rolling meadows to the pass between Grindelwald and Meiringen: the Grosse Scheidegg. This route also offers an almost continuous view of the Jungfrau massif, while overlooking the Grindelwald valley on the right.

Transportation to First

You will first travel to Grindelwald by car or by train. A 15 minute walk is required to get from the train station to the gondola that takes you up to First. There is also a bus service from Meiringen via Grosse Scheidegg to Grindelwald. Usually, you are required to pay a surcharge for these buses. Route description

Follow the signs to Grosse Scheidegg.

Transportation from Grosse Scheidegg

From Grosse Scheidegg, the bus takes you down to Grindelwald or Meiringen, where you continue your trip by car or by train (please refer to the section above).
